This Certificate Programme in Nanotechnology for Automotive Fabrics equips participants with the knowledge and skills to design and develop advanced automotive textiles. The program focuses on integrating nanomaterials into fabric structures, enhancing performance characteristics significantly.
Learning outcomes include a deep understanding of nanomaterial properties and their application in textiles, proficiency in characterization techniques for nanomaterials and fabrics, and the ability to design fabric structures with enhanced properties such as water resistance, stain resistance, and durability. Participants will gain valuable experience in testing methodologies relevant to the automotive industry.
The program's duration is typically 3 months, delivered through a blended learning approach combining online modules and hands-on laboratory sessions. This intensive format allows for quick skill acquisition and immediate application within the industry.

With increasing demand for lightweight, durable, and sustainable automotive interiors, nanotechnology offers innovative solutions. This programme addresses the current industry need for skilled professionals capable of developing and implementing these advanced materials. The integration of nanomaterials, like carbon nanotubes and graphene, into automotive fabrics enhances properties such as strength, water resistance, and UV protection. This translates to improved vehicle performance, fuel efficiency, and extended lifespan.
